Angama Mara

suspended in mid-air

‘Angama' is Swahili for ‘suspended mid-air’ which perfectly describes this unique camp. Each glorious glass fronted tented suite appears to be suspended in mid-air, floating above the Mara Triangle with uninterrupted panoramas of the Mara plains and beyond.

Located where the romantic ‘Ngong Hills’ scenes were filmed in Out of Africa, the inspiration from this camp has been drawn from this classic safari era, but with fresh, contemporary design. Angama’s location is almost unbeatable for prime game viewing, either out on safari or from your tented suite.

Wake up to hot-air balloons sailing past and enjoy 180-degree views of the game-rich Mara below. You will have direct access to the exclusive Mara Triangle for safari activities and private picnics in the iconic ‘Out of Africa’ picnic spot.

Location

Perched on the edge of the Great Rift Valley Escarpment, this remarkable lodge overlooks the magnificent rolling plains of the Masai Mara. Accessed from Nairobi by a 45-minute flight to the Angama Mara airstrip.

Accommodation & Facilities

Angama Mara is formed of 2 camps each with 15 tented suites. The tented suites appears to be floating as they are situated 300m above the Mara, to ensure you have stunning 180 degrees views across the plains. Everything has been placed strategically in order for you to have unobstructed views from the 11 metre, floor to ceiling glass windows. The suites have been decorated to a truly high standard with a blend of both African and European influences. There is also a swimming pool and fitness center.

Activities

The Mara Triangle offers excellent year-round wildlife viewing. At Angama Mara there is a focus upon spotting wildlife how you would like, be it full day or two-hour safaris. You can also take part in Masaii walking safari or visit Maasai homesteads and enjoy traditional craft making. Hot air ballooning is also available.

Dining

During your stay at Angama Mara, all your meals are included, and you have the choice of where you wish to enjoy them. You have the option of dining on your private deck, out in the bush with their Out of Africa picnics or communally in the evening (the perfect opportunity to share your experiences of the day). Angama Mara strives to use the freshest ingredients from warm breads in the morning to delicious bush BBQ in the evening.
